    Hi all,

    Can anyone point me in the direction of a high strength
    double sided tape for PVC banner pole pockets?

    I recently made up a banner for a scaffolding company
    and used 25mm wide 0.3mm thick double sided tape to stick the pole pockets.

    After 1 day the customer has informed me that the tape is starting to fail.

    Am I using the wrong kind of tape?

    Dan, I wouldn’t use DS tape for pole pockets, just wouldn’t trust it myself especially on a scaffold banner that is going out doors and possibly quite high where wind loading will be greater.
    Sure someone will tell you they do it without any problems but my opinion would be to get them stitched or welded everytime.

    Dan, I haven’t been asked for one for some time now but the ones I have done were all done by someone else, don’t have the equipment to do them myself either.
    How you clean the banner material and apply the tape is going to make a big difference as well. Maybe even try a wider tape, next size up for banner tapes is about 38mm I believe.

    Just use ordinary banner hemming tape but put an eyelet through the hem
    at each corner. Heat the join with a hot air gun to make sure its stuck.
